Charitable objects

FOR THE PUBLIC BENEFIT TO PROMOTE THE EDUCATION (INCLUDING SOCIAL AND PHYSICAL TRAINING) OF PEOPLE UNDER THE AGE OF 25 YEARS IN THE AREA OF BENEFIT IN SUCH WAYS AS THE CHARITY TRUSTEES THINK FIT, INCLUDING BY:A) AWARDING TO SUCH PERSONS SCHOLARSHIPS, MAINTENANCE ALLOWANCES OR GRANTS TENABLE AT ANY SCHOOL, UNIVERSITY, COLLEGE OR INSTITUTION OF HIGHER OR FURTHER EDUCATION;B) PROMOTING THE EDUCATION OF PERSONS (INCLUDING THE STUDY OF MUSIC OR OTHER ARTS) WHO ARE IN NEED OF FINANCIAL ASSISTANCE BY ASSISTING THEM WITH TRAVEL IN FURTHERANCE OF THAT EDUCATION OR TO PREPARE FOR ENTRY TO ANY OCCUPATION, TRADE OR PROFESSION ON LEAVING ANY EDUCATIONAL ESTABLISHMENT;C) SUPPORTING RELIGIOUS INSTRUCTION IN ACCORDANCE WITH THE TENETS OF THE CHURCH OF ENGLAND BY MEANS OF SUNDAY SCHOOLS OR OTHERWISE FOR CHILDREN AND YOUNG PEOPLE IN THE AREA OF BENEFIT.

Governing document: SCHEME DATED 13/10/2011
